Q&A: Gary Trent Updates Recruitment: Gophers, Wildcats, Blue Devils, Spartans and More

Gary Trent Jr., a 6-foot-5, 180-pound junior guard from Apple Valley (MN) High, helped lead the Eagles to their second state title in three years as they defeated previously unbeaten Champlin Park 64-61 in the state title game as he finished with 15 points, nine rebounds and four steals.

Trent Jr. paced the Eagles to a 30-2 mark as he averaged 21.2 points per game, scoring in double figures in all but one game. He was named first team All-Metro by College Basketball News and second team by the Star Tribune

Trent Jr. finished as the leading scorer in the Nike EYBL circuit as a member of the Howard Pulley AAU program.
